Maple Salmon

INGREDIENTS

  • Marinade

    • ¼ cup maple syrup
    •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
    • 1 clove garlic, minced
    • šŸ§‚ ¼ teaspoon garlic salt
    • ā…› teaspoon ground black pepper
    • 🐟 1 pound salmon

STEPS

1

Gather all ingredients.

2

Stir maple syrup, soy sauce, garlic, garlic salt, and pepper together in a small bowl.

3

Cut salmon into 4 equal-sized fillets; place in a shallow glass baking dish and coat with maple syrup mixture. Cover the dish and marinate salmon in the refrigerator for 30 minutes, turning once halfway.

4

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).

5

Place the baking dish in the preheated oven and bake salmon uncovered until flesh easily flakes with a fork, about 20 minutes.

šŸ’” Tips

Make sure to turn the salmon at least once during marination for even coating.You can substitute low-sodium soy sauce to reduce sodium content.Serve with a side of roasted vegetables or rice for a balanced meal.
